Orienting Responses
The instinctive redirection of attention toward a new or important stimulus, often involving physical positioning toward the stimulus.
Superior and Inferior Colliculi
Paired structures in the midbrain involved in visual and auditory reflexes; the superior colliculi in processing visual information and inferior colliculi in processing auditory information.
Tissue Plasminogen Activator
An enzyme that helps dissolve blood clots, often used in treating strokes and heart attacks.
Ischemic Stroke
A type of stroke caused by an obstruction within a blood vessel supplying blood to the brain.
